概括
与标准分娩配方相比,富含营养的早产婴儿配方显著改善了早产婴儿的发育结果. 这些好处在运动功能中最为明显,特别是在怀孕年龄的婴儿和男性中.

研究的目的:
- 为了研究早产婴儿养营养丰富的早产婴儿配方与标准产婴儿配方的长期发育影响.
- 评估早期饮食对18个月后认知,运动和社会发展的影响.
主要方法:
- 一项随机对照试验涉及424名早产婴儿.
- 婴儿被分配给接受标准产婴儿配方或营养丰富的早产婴儿配方.
- 通过盲目评估,在18个月的经过校正的年龄评估了发育结果.
主要成果:
- 婴儿早产奶粉养的婴儿表现出了显著的发育优势,而不是那些养过期奶粉的婴儿.
- 运动发育显示出比精神发育更大的改善.
- 对于怀孕年龄的婴儿和男性来说,益处特别明显,运动优势分别为15分和23分.
- 早产婴儿配方养与中度发育障碍,特别是运动障碍的发病率较低有关.

Anatomy of the Intestines
Although digestion of proteins, carbohydrates, and lipids may begin in the stomach, it is completed in the intestine. The absorption of nutrients, water, and electrolytes from food and drink also occurs in the intestine. The intestines can be divided into two structurally distinct organs—the small and large intestines.

Piaget's Stage 1 of Cognitive Development
The sensorimotor stage, the initial phase of Jean Piaget's theory of cognitive development, spans the first two years of a child's life. During this period, infants actively engage with their surroundings, building cognitive awareness through direct interaction with the world. This interaction is primarily based on sensory perception and motor actions, allowing infants to gradually understand basic physical properties and predict how objects interact within their environment.

Development of the Oral Microbiota
The establishment of the oral microbiome begins before birth, challenging the long-held belief that the fetal oral cavity is sterile. The presence of oral microbes such as Streptococcus and Fusobacterium in amniotic fluid suggests that microbial exposure may occur in utero, potentially through translocation from the maternal oral or gastrointestinal tract.
